In this blog, I will delve into the factors that influence the weight of stainless steel wire rope per meter and provide a comprehensive guide to help you understand this important aspect. <a href=\"https:\/\/www.solidropeglobals.com\/steel-wire-rope\/stainless-steel-wire-rope\/\">Stainless Steel Wire Rope<\/a><\/p>\n<p><img decoding=\"async\" src=\"https:\/\/www.solidropeglobals.com\/uploads\/44814\/small\/35x7-rotation-resistant-wire-rope65c01.jpg\"><\/p>\n<h3>Understanding the Basics of Stainless Steel Wire Rope<\/h3>\n<p>Stainless steel wire rope is a flexible and durable product made by twisting multiple strands of stainless steel wires together. The composition of the wire rope, including the type of stainless steel, the number of strands, and the diameter of the wires, significantly affects its weight.<\/p>\n<p>There are different grades of stainless steel used in wire ropes, such as 304 and 316. Grade 304 stainless steel is a common choice due to its good corrosion resistance and relatively low cost. Grade 316 stainless steel, on the other hand, contains molybdenum, which enhances its corrosion resistance, especially in marine environments. The density of stainless steel varies slightly depending on the grade, with 304 having a density of approximately 7.93 g\/cm\u00b3 and 316 having a density of around 7.98 g\/cm\u00b3.<\/p>\n<h3>Factors Affecting the Weight of Stainless Steel Wire Rope per Meter<\/h3>\n<h4>1. Diameter<\/h4>\n<p>The diameter of the stainless steel wire rope is one of the most significant factors influencing its weight. As the diameter increases, the cross &#8211; sectional area of the wire rope also increases, resulting in a greater volume of stainless steel. Since weight is directly proportional to volume (weight = density \u00d7 volume), a larger diameter wire rope will weigh more per meter.<\/p>\n<p>For example, a 6 &#8211; mm diameter stainless steel wire rope will weigh less per meter than a 12 &#8211; mm diameter wire rope. The relationship between the diameter and the weight is not linear but follows a quadratic relationship because the cross &#8211; sectional area of a circle (the shape of the wire rope cross &#8211; section) is calculated using the formula (A=\\pi(d\/2)^2), where (d) is the diameter.<\/p>\n<h4>2. Number of Strands<\/h4>\n<p>The number of strands in a wire rope also affects its weight. A wire rope with more strands generally has a higher weight per meter. This is because more strands mean more stainless steel wires are used in the construction of the rope, increasing the overall volume and thus the weight.<\/p>\n<p>Common wire rope constructions include 6\u00d719 and 6\u00d737. The first number represents the number of strands, and the second number represents the number of wires in each strand. A 6\u00d737 wire rope has more wires than a 6\u00d719 wire rope, so it will be heavier per meter, assuming the same diameter and type of stainless steel.<\/p>\n<h4>3. Core Type<\/h4>\n<p>Stainless steel wire ropes can have different core types, such as fiber core (FC) and independent wire rope core (IWRC). A fiber core is made of natural or synthetic fibers, while an independent wire rope core is made of another wire rope.<\/p>\n<p>An IWRC wire rope is heavier per meter than an FC wire rope because the wire core adds more stainless steel to the overall structure. The choice of core type depends on the application, with IWRC being preferred for applications that require higher strength and resistance to crushing.<\/p>\n<h3>Calculating the Weight of Stainless Steel Wire Rope per Meter<\/h3>\n<p>The weight of stainless steel wire rope per meter can be calculated using the following general formula:<\/p>\n<p>[W = \\rho\\times A\\times L]<\/p>\n<p>where (W) is the weight, (\\rho) is the density of the stainless steel, (A) is the cross &#8211; sectional area of the wire rope, and (L) is the length (in this case, (L = 1m)).<\/p>\n<p>The cross &#8211; sectional area (A) of a wire rope can be estimated based on its diameter (d) using the formula (A=\\pi(d\/2)^2). However, this is a simplified calculation, as the actual cross &#8211; sectional area may be affected by the number of strands and the way the wires are twisted.<\/p>\n<p>For a more accurate calculation, manufacturers often use empirical formulas or tables based on the specific construction of the wire rope. For example, a 6\u00d719 stainless steel wire rope with a 10 &#8211; mm diameter and a 304 grade stainless steel may have an approximate weight of around 0.34 kg\/m, while a 6\u00d737 wire rope of the same diameter and grade may weigh around 0.39 kg\/m.<\/p>\n<h3>Importance of Knowing the Weight per Meter<\/h3>\n<h4>1.
